A simple translator for any SubRip(.srt) files.
Project description
srt_trans
Translage any SubRip file from any source language to any target language, and merger them into the target SubRip(.srt) file.
How to usage:
Usage: srt_trans test_file.srt [-src_lang en -dest_lang zh-CN -proxy http://youdomain:your_port]
Example:
srt_trans ./test_video.mkv
srt_trans ./test_video.mkv -src_lang en -dest_lang zh-TW
srt_trans ./test_video.mkv -src_lang en -dest_lang zh-CN -proxy http://127.0.0.1:8118
srt_trans ./test_video.mkv -track_number 2
srt_trans ./test_video.mkv -src_lang en -dest_lang zh-TW -track_number 2
srt_trans ./test_video.mkv -src_lang en -dest_lang zh-CN -proxy http://127.0.0.1:8118 -track_number 2
srt_trans test_file.srt
srt_trans test_file.srt -src_lang en -dest_lang zh-TW
srt_trans test_file.srt -src_lang en -dest_lang ja
srt_trans test_file.srt -src_lang en -dest_lang zh-CN
srt_trans test_file.srt -src_lang en -dest_lang fr -proxy http://127.0.0.1:8118
Package
pip install wheel
python setup.py sdist bdist_wheel
Publish to pypi
pip install twine
twine upload dist/*
Installation
srt_trans is available on pypi. To intall it you can:
sudo pip install srt_trans
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
srt_trans-1.0.6.tar.gz
(4.3 kB
view hashes)
Built Distribution
Close
Hashes for srt_trans-1.0.6-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 2d67f54f7b53be95ea1a833f96e2995f2f69f8fbc33af87f5c206cd52d352f7e |
|
MD5 | faea87be6659eb5f610adac4b766e558 |
|
BLAKE2b-256 | d889cf80f019a6acd043b75ba035add6e39b754a741a274b11a1bf54cee28a60 |